Jin, Hui; Wei, Xin; Duan, Peiran; Guo, Yuying; Wang, Wenxia – International Journal of Science Education, 2016
We investigated how Chinese physics teachers structured classroom discourse to support the cognitive and social aspects of inquiry-based science learning. Regarding the cognitive aspect, we examined to what extent the cognitive processes underlying the scientific skills and the disciplinary reasoning behind the content knowledge were taught.…
